The official announcement of the popular manga-adapted TV animation "EX-ARM" today on August 31st is that the new broadcast date will be January 2021, and the director will be Okatsu Kimura. Let's look forward to it together.

EX-ARM is a manga by HiRock with the same name as the original work and the illustrations by Shinya Komi. The story is set in 2014. A high school student named Ryo Natsume who hates machines takes that step to change himself. However, he is killed by a truck. Then in 2010, in Tokyo Harbor, a police officer named Minami Uezono and a android named Alma infiltrate a trading site for an unknown weapon called EX-ARM. They are attacked by an enemy equipped with EX-ARM No. 08. In order to break this desperate situation, they forcibly activate the EX-ARM No. 00 that they have stolen from the enemy.

"EX-ARM" was originally scheduled to be broadcast in July, but due to the epidemic, it has been postponed. The film will be directed by Kimura Yoshiaki, Natsume Ryo will be played by Saito Soma, Uezono Minami will be played by Komatsu Mikako, and Alma will be played by Kito Akari.
